The church of Sant Dalmai is located in the settlement of the same name and forms part of the parish complex of Vilobí d’Onyar. It is a building of medieval origin that was extensively transformed between the 16th and 18th centuries, incorporating Renaissance and Baroque elements.
The church has a rectangular floor plan with a square apse and a simple yet very characteristic façade. The entrance doorway has a straight lintel dated 1590 and is topped by a shell-shaped niche containing the image of the saint. The bell tower is a square structure with two levels of semicircular arched openings and a pyramidal roof. The interior preserves its modified structure, with side chapels and devotional spaces.
The current building is the result of a historical evolution combining 12th-century phases with later renovations from the 16th, 17th and 18th centuries, consolidating its present form as the parish church of the settlement.
